Stefania Cappellani is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Sensory Systems and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Stefania Cappellani has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 112 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Sensory Systems and 3 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Stefania Cappellani’s work include Congenital heart defects research (4 papers),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(4 papers) and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(2 papers). Stefania Cappellani is often cited by papers focused on Congenital heart defects research (4 papers),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(4 papers) and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(2 papers). Stefania Cappellani coll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Qatar and Brazil. Stefania Cappellani's co-authors include Paolo Gasparini, Anna Morgan, Martina La Bianca, Giorgia Girotto, Umberto Ambrosetti, Pio D’Adamo, Davide Carlino, Marcello Morgutti, Sheila Ulivi and Stefania Lenarduzzi and has published in prestigious journals such as Hearing Research, European Journal of Human Genetics and Frontiers in Genetics.
